Expressions reboot

- Created A3.{h,cpp} which will be a simpler, lightweight version of
  Arguments.{h,cpp} that does less, but does it better.
- Created E9.{h,cpp} which will be a better implementation of
  Expression.{h,cpp} that does less, but does it better.
- Integrated A3 into Context::initialize, and Arguments and A3 will
  coexist until A3 surpasses Arguments.
